Expansion around the unitarity limit for bosonic few-body systems

Abstract
Bosonic few-body ($A \leq 4$) systems with a large scattering length and a short effective range in the two-body sector are studied in the framework of short-range effective field theory. We start from the unitarity limit at leading order. The finite scattering length and range corrections, and a four-body force required by renormalization are included at next-to-leading order. We expect to extend our approach to nuclear systems in which more internal degrees of freedom and the Coulomb interaction should be considered.
